"Instead of feeling drained, I felt - this is exactly where I want to be”: Deeksha on going from intern to employee, badminton semi-finals, and the side of HR nobody sees

From intern to Graduate HR Analyst, Deeksha’s journey at AtkinsRéalis reflects how early exposure, supportive teams, and meaningful work can shape a strong start to a career.

Deeksha reached the semi‑finals of the GTC badminton tournament and she’s still buzzing about it.  

“I enjoy the game for the energy and the fun more than anything else,” she says. Between that and the People Hub matches, the competitive spirit stays alive. But when she’s not on court, she’s usually on the road or in the kitchen, photographing dishes she’s cooked, experimenting with new recipes, or heading out on a drive. A road trip through Wayanad is still one of her best memories: “long drives through winding roads, the greenery stretching endlessly, small breaks for chai, and that feeling of freedom you only get when you’re on the road.” 

By day, Deeksha is a Graduate HR Analyst in HR Operations, based in Bengaluru. She joined AtkinsRéalis as an intern in 2023, returned as a graduate hire in 2024, and now works in the People Hub managing UK onboarding coordinating offers, Workday transactions, employee data, and the steady flow of queries from recruiters, hiring managers, and candidates.

The moment she knew she’d come back

The transition from intern to employee wasn’t a leap. It was a return to somewhere that already felt familiar. 

As an intern, I got a real glimpse into how things work behind the scenes in HR, the mix of people interactions, problem‑solving, and those moments where someone just needs a calm person to help them out. 

The defining moment came on a day when everything hit at once: onboarding cases, employee queries, sensitive situations, last‑minute requests from managers. Instead of feeling drained, I felt… this is exactly where I want to be. 

What sealed it was how the team treated her. “They didn’t treat me like ‘just an intern,’ but someone who could contribute. The environment was open, approachable, and people‑first. So when the opportunity to return came, it didn’t feel like a difficult decision.”    

The side of HR people don’t see 

Ask Deeksha what people outside HR might not realise about the job, and she’s candid. 

A big part of our day isn’t just onboarding, documents, or systems. A lot of our work involves managing the human side of things that most people never see. 

That means tough conversations about sensitive personal situations. Employees reaching out during stressful moments, looking for someone who can listen without judgement. Managers asking for guidance where the right answer isn’t obvious. And through all of it, balancing confidentiality, knowing a lot, sharing very little, and still making sure things move in the right direction. 

“What many don’t realise is that HR often carries a heavy emotional load. We navigate these situations quietly, keeping things professional while still being empathetic, neutral, and supportive. It requires patience, resilience, and a lot of emotional intelligence every single day.”
